Description and Applications:
The FMS2020QFN is a low loss, high power and linear single pole dual throw Gallium Arsenide antenna
switch. The die is fabricated using the Filtronic FL05 0.5µm switch process technology, which offers leading
edge performance optimised for switch applications. The FMS2020QFN is designed for use in L, S, and C
band wireless applications and WLAN access points where high linearity switching is required.

Handling Precautions:
To avoid damage to the devices care should be exercised during handling. Proper Electrostatic
Discharge (ESD) precautions should be observed at all stages of storage, handling, assembly, and
testing. These devices should be treated as Class 1A (0-500V). Further information on ESD control
measures can be found in MIL-STD-1686 and MIL-HDBK-263.
